Neeko vs Viktor

Who Wins

  • Pre-6, you have a meaningful edge because your E root and W clone pressure force Viktor to respect your all-in threat, and his W requires him to stand near you to stack it, which plays into your hands.
  • Post-6, Viktor's R denies your ability to freely all-in since standing in it while trying to execute a combo is punishing, and his augmented E adds a delayed burst that makes extended trades increasingly dangerous for you.

How to Trade

  • Your best trading pattern is to bait out Viktor's W by walking toward him, then immediately side-step it and engage with E root into Q into auto-attacks, using your passive stacks to maximize burst before he can reposition.
  • Avoid extended fights where his augmented E aftershock and R can tick you down — commit to short, decisive burst windows and disengage before he stabilizes.

Wave Control

  • You want to shove the wave efficiently with Q to deny Viktor his passive Hex Fragment farming, since his power curve is directly tied to augmenting his abilities.
  • Forcing him off minions or under tower slows his augment progression significantly, which delays the point where his E and R become genuinely threatening in trades.

Mistakes to Avoid

  • Do not use your W clone as a pure escape tool and waste it — Viktor's W is a ground-targeted zone, not a targeted ability, so he can place it on your clone's path and still catch you if you panic.
  • Save your W for a meaningful moment in the trade or to bait his W placement, not as a reflexive panic button that leaves you with no follow-up.
